Candidate Kesha Rogers won the Democratic Primary for the Texas 22nd Congressional District yesterday and now faces incumbent GOP Rep. Olson. Olson and Rogers are running one of the more interesting campaigns about who is more pro-space. Right now, we give Kesha the advantage–she’s the only Democratic candidate who has called for President Obama’s impeachment over his proposed cancelation of Constellation.

China to Launch Space Station Module –

Hutchison Introduces Bill to Close Gap in U.S. Spaceflight